    2017 Triton TRX20 speed question

    Asking for a friend. He has a new boat and getting a top speed of about 71 full of fuel with two men turning a 25 Fury3 (Mercury 250 pro XS). No power poles four battery setup very light load. My question is there more speed to be had? Running an atlas jack we've been all over the place with engine height. What should his prop to pad be. Surely there is more to be had. Let me hear some setup help for this rig because I'm not familiar with them and the bowlift isn't there at all like with my Basscat. Thanks

    I thought the late model TRX have the same hull as the 04 and 05 first run TRX, that means they should be very fast. I would like to know what LU he has on the 250 ProXS and ratio? But I'd start out with 2" below the pad if he has a hyd jp and if you can find one to try a Merc 26 ProMax 4 blade or a 26 TXP OT4 with a weed ring.
